Government organizations and educational institutions regularly invest in laptops annually to fulfill diverse operational requirements. These devices must meet specific standards to ensure compliance and seamless functionality.

Below are some top laptop models favored by governmental bodies during procurement.

Dell Latitude D505
The Dell Latitude D505 is highly regarded among government entities. Powered by an Intel Centrino 1.60 GHz processor and equipped with a 40 GB hard drive, it provides ample storage for essential data.

Its 15-inch LCD display allows for efficient operation. Extended warranty options offered by Dell enhance support and ensure reliable performance for government use.

Acer TravelMate 6593
The Acer TravelMate 6593 is a popular choice in large-scale government procurement. Known for its durability, this laptop operates well under heavy use. Features include an Intel Core 2 Duo processor, storage ranging from 80 to 150 GB, and 4 GB RAM, suitable for various governmental tasks.

Designed with modern government staff in mind, it includes multiple USB and serial ports along with wireless connectivity to boost productivity.

Toshiba Tecra M9
The Toshiba Tecra M9 appeals to government agencies requiring reliable data management. With storage options between 80 and 120 GB and 2.0 GB RAM, it is suitable for data entry and storage activities. Its sturdy build makes it perfect for fieldwork and challenging environments.
